I recently realized that half of my support network isn't going to work. My support network is 2 people. So I also realized that I need to grow this network. But I'm not sure how. I'd like to ask some of my friends who also deal with depression, but I'm a senior and I'll be leaving soon. So I also kind of feel like maybe I should wait and grow my support network when I'm settled at college.What should I do?

Growing your support network is a great idea. In actual fact by writing that post you've already started!! So starting now and expanding when your settled at college could work well for you. Any person who can provide healthy, positive support can be a valuable addition to your network. Your support people can also be online like here for example rather than face to face.
